The SHORDY Menstrual Cup Applicator Tool is a reusable, medical-grade silicone device designed to simplify menstrual cup insertion with precision and comfort. It comes with a natural aloe vera lubricant gel to ensure smooth, irritation-free use. Compact and easy to clean, this eco-friendly applicator works with most menstrual cups, promoting better hygiene and reducing waste for a sustainable period care solution.

Helps position disc with retroverted uterus
Because my uterus is so retroverted, it can be difficult to correctly place my Pixie Disc. This applicator (and lube) helps get it high enough, in the approximate position, then I can wiggle it into place. It means I get it right first time instead of needing at least three or four tries, saving me time and hassle. I’m very pleased that I took a chance on it!
